This roasted cauliflower steak with chimichurri sauce is a fantastic, flavorful, and healthy alternative to traditional meat dishes. The cauliflower roasts beautifully in the oven, becoming crispy on the outside and tender on the inside, while the vibrant chimichurri sauce with its fresh, garlicky, and slightly spicy notes perfectly complements it. It's an ideal choice for a light lunch or dinner and is guaranteed to impress even meat lovers.

Steps
Prepare Cauliflower
Preheat your oven to 200°C (180°C fan-assisted). Remove the outer leaves and stem from the cauliflower, then cut 2-3 thick slices, about 2-2.5 cm (1 inch) thick, ensuring the core holds them together. You can roast any leftover florets too. Place the cauliflower steaks on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per, drizzle with olive oil, and season generously with salt and pepper.
Roast Cauliflower
Roast the cauliflower steaks in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until golden brown and tender. Flip them halfway through cooking to ensure even browning on both sides.
Make Chimichurri
While the cauliflower roasts, prepare the chimichurri sauce. In a small bowl, combine the finely chopped parsley, oregano, minced garlic, red wine vinegar, chili flakes (if using), salt, and pepper. Slowly drizzle in the extra virgin olive oil, stirring constantly, until you have a well-combined but still chunky sauce. Taste and adjust seasonings as needed.
Serve
Remove the roasted cauliflower steaks from the oven and serve immediately, generously topped with the fresh chimichurri sauce. You can serve it with rice, quinoa, or a simple green salad as a side.
Extra Tips
► The thickness of the cauliflower steaks is key: try to cut them about 2-2.5 cm thick so they cook evenly and don't fall apart.
► Don't be afraid to experiment with the chimichurri seasoning! Add a pinch of smoked paprika or a squeeze of lemon juice for extra flavor.
► Leftover chimichurri sauce is excellent with grilled vegetables, meats, or even spread on toast.
